What is whats an SR22 ?

SR22 insurance, generally referred to as SR-22, is a vehicle liability insurance paper required by the majority of state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V) workplaces for sure motorists. This insurance serves as evidence that a car driver has actually the minimum needed liability insurance coverage from the state. The value of it is that it enables the car driver to maintain or renew driving privileges after particular traffic-related offenses. It is very important to recognize that it is not a sort of auto insurance, but a verification that the insurance company vouches for the motorist, promising to cover any kind of future cases.

The demand for an SR-22 kind represents that the person has had a lapse in insurance coverage or has been involved in an accident without enough insurance to cover damages. The insurance company issues the SR-22 forms to the state DMV to confirm the vehicle driver's financial responsibility, indicating they are now properly insured. The SR-22 is a time-bound demand, which suggests it is not an irreversible mark on a car driver's record. This process guarantees that the motorist lugs a minimum of the minimal liability insurance the states mandate. Hence, SR-22 Insurance plays a vital duty in structure trust fund between the insurer and the insured.

Just how much does SR-22 insurance price?

The fee of SR-22 insurance can differ extensively based upon numerous aspects such as an individual's driving record, the reason for the SR-22 requirement, and the state where the driver resides. The instant monetary influence is available in the kind of a filing fee, which normally ranges from $15 to $25. However, the a lot more considerable cost comes from the predicted increase in auto insurance rate. The declaration of a plan gap causing a demand for SR-22 attracts the representation of the motorist as high danger in the eyes of auto insurance suppliers. A high-risk tag could associate significantly to the walk in month-to-month rates.

More making complex the fee computation is the sort of coverage required. While a non-owner car insurance policy may set you back less than a proprietor's plan, the specific requirement for a boosted quantity of protection can intensify premiums. Most states mandate a minimum quantity of liability insurance coverage, consisting of both bodily injury and property damage liability, of which a fair amount ought to be reflected in the insurance policy bundled with the SR-22 kind. To add fuel to the fire, in some states like Florida and Virginia, FR-44 insurance, which requires also greater liability insurance coverage, might be a required. Essentially, while the actual price of submitting an SR-22 kind is relatively reduced, the indirect fees arising from its impact on auto insurance rates and liability insurance requirements can create an opening in your pocket.

What's the difference between SR-22 and FR-44?

SR-22 and FR-44 are both types of insurance qualifications made use of by states to validate a vehicle driver's financial responsibility and ensure they satisfy the respective state's minimum auto insurance requirements. The significant distinction in between these certificates mostly lies in the objective they serve and the liability limits. With an SR-22, usually required for individuals with Drunk drivings or significant driving offenses, the liability requirements are similar to those of an average vehicle insurance policy. This qualification can be gotten by adding it to a current policy or by safeguarding a non-owner policy if the person doesn't own an auto.

FR-44, on the other hand, is specific to 2 states-- Virginia and Florida, and features higher liability limits, specifically for bodily injury liability. It's commonly mandated for people requiring a hardship license after a considerable driving offense, such as a drunk driving where injury or substantial residential property damages happened. Additionally, FR-44 filing period is typically longer and the average cost more than that of SR-22, due to the boosted insurance coverage it needs. The privileges of preserving a valid license with an FR-44 filing come with the stringent problem of keeping a clean record and keeping comprehensive coverage throughout the required period. This ensures the state of the individual's commitment to much safer, more responsible driving in the future.

What happens if an SR-22 insurance policy is canceled?

The termination of an SR-22 insurance policy can commonly lead to severe effects. When an insurance policy holder's SR-22 insurance is terminated - whether due to non-payment, plan lapse, or any other factor - insurance carriers have a duty to notify the proper state authorities about this modification. This is achieved by filing an SR-26 type, which effectively represents completion of the insurance holder's SR-22 insurance protection.

When the proper state authorities have been alerted of the termination of SR-22 insurance, the impacted car driver's certificate might potentially be put on hold once more. This results from the authorities' need to ensure that the drivers are constantly guaranteed while they are having the SR-22 requirement. Thus, the driver could need to seek non-owner SR-22 insurance if the vehicle was not in their possession at the time of the cancellation. This reinstatement of the car driver's SR-22 requirement can lead to more frustrations down the line, as well as potential boosts in insurance premiums. Proactivity in keeping an SR-22 insurance policy is very recommended to prevent such situations.
